Finding a Behavioral Facility : Considerations to Keep in Mind
Determining the right psychiatric facility for someone can be overwhelming . It’s important to carefully evaluate several elements . First , consider the facility's specializations - do they handle the certain illness demanding care ? Then , check licensing and individual feedback. A compassionate staff and a safe setting are also essential components to find. Finally, know the institution's insurance coverage to sidestep surprising charges.
Life After a Psychiatric Hospital Stay
Re-entering society after a psychiatric facility can be a difficult process. Several individuals experience emotions of unease and doubt about returning to their former routines and commitments. It can be crucial to establish a strong base of loved ones and find ongoing mental health guidance. Ongoing therapy and drugs, if advised , play a key part in keeping balance and preventing potential relapses .
